We are seeking a Technical Business Analyst (AWS) to bridge the gap between business requirements and cloud technology solutions. The successful candidate will work closely with stakeholders, solution architects, and engineering teams to design, document, and deliver scalable AWS-based solutions that align with business objectives. This role requires strong analytical skills, technical knowledge of AWS services, and the ability to translate complex requirements into actionable deliverables.
Requirements Gathering & Analysis
Engage with business stakeholders to elicit, document, and validate requirements.
Translate business needs into technical specifications for AWS solutions.
Solution Design Support
Collaborate with architects and developers to design secure, scalable AWS architectures.
Document workflows, data models, and integration points.
Cloud Transformation Projects
Support migration, modernization, and optimization initiatives on AWS.
Assist in defining roadmaps for cloud adoption and digital transformation.
Stakeholder Management
Act as a liaison between business units, technical teams, and external vendors.
Present findings, recommendations, and solution options to senior stakeholders.
Governance & Compliance
Ensure solutions adhere to AWS best practices, Well-Architected Framework, and security standards.
Support risk assessments, compliance checks, and operational excellence initiatives.
Documentation & Reporting
Produce clear business requirement documents (BRDs), functional specifications, and user stories.
Maintain project documentation, RAID logs, and reporting dashboards.
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field.
5–7 years’ experience as a Business Analyst in IT or cloud environments.
Strong knowledge of AWS core services (EC2, S3, VPC, IAM, RDS, Lambda, CloudFormation).
Experience with cloud migration strategies (rehost, replatform, refactor).
Familiarity with Agile methodologies (Scrum, Kanban) and tools (JIRA, Confluence).
Excellent communication, stakeholder management, and presentation skills.
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ities.
Experience working in regulated industries (banking, insurance, healthcare) is highly desirable.
AWS certifications (Cloud Practitioner, Solutions Architect Associate/Professional).
Exposure to DevOps practices and CI/CD pipelines.
Knowledge of FinOps and cloud cost optimization.
Experience in multi-cloud environments (Azure, GCP) is a plus.
